What is a Target Audience?

In marketing, a target audience refers to the specific group of individuals or customers a business or campaign aims to reach with its products, services, or messages. This audience is defined based on various characteristics such as:

  • Demographics (age, gender, income, etc.)
  • Psychographics (interests, values, lifestyle)
  • Behaviors (purchasing habits, online activity)
  • Geographic location 

Identifying and understanding the target audience is crucial for tailoring marketing efforts effectively, ensuring that the right message is delivered to the right people, maximising engagement, and ultimately driving desired outcomes.

How to define your target audience?

To find your target audience, start by conducting thorough market research to understand the demographics, psychographics, and behaviours of your potential customers. Once you have established their typical traits, you need to understand their preferences and habits to understand their needs. You can get this data from sources like surveys, social media insights, and industry reports. 

Once you know this information, you can create detailed buyer personas that represent your ideal customers. These personas encapsulate key characteristics and motivations, helping you tailor your marketing strategies to address their needs effectively. 

Regularly revisiting and refining your target audience definitions as your offering and market trends evolve, ensures your marketing efforts remain focused and relevant.

How to find the best households for leaflet distribution?


1. Analysing households


Knowing your target audience allows you to practice market segmentation to identify households that constitute your target market, ensuring you reach the best households with the highest potential to convert. Identifying your ideal catchment area will likely involve researching socio-economic elements on the composition of the household. It should look at the following factors:-

  • Potential income bracket
  • Age and composition of household members

Income bracket can be determined by many factors, including the postcode and the composition of the household members, which will naturally guide the potential income of that house. A household with an ageing population may naturally have less disposable income, while a house largely comprised of families in their mid-life may have more available funds.

Knowing your audience and analysing households will ensure that you are maximising your marketing budget on households that can consider your products or services.

3. Refining Your Catchment Area


In addition to refining your target audience, you must do further research on the area itself.

For example, a local garden centre or a tradesman offering exterior services and wanting to promote your services through leaflet distribution would be unwise to target an inner city area predominantly made up of flats as this audience is unlikely to require your services. Similarly, promoting home improvement services in an area largely comprised of council-owned homes again would not be a good use of your budget.
